The Timberland PRO Pit Boss is the work boot I kept reaching for during my 12-hour shift testing rotation. After 45 days of walking, climbing, and hauling, this 6-inch steel toe boot earned the top spot on this list for one simple reason: it delivers reliable ankle support at a price most tradesmen can justify.

What sold me was the 24/7 Comfort System. The conical midsole geometry absorbs impact on concrete, and the padded ankle collar locked my heel in place during ladder climbs. I tested these on a framing site with plywood stacked at odd angles, and the stiff heel counter prevented the lateral roll that usually triggers my old ankle injury.

The steel toe meets ASTM F2413-18 I/C impact and compression standards, which means it handles 75 foot-pounds of impact and 2500 pounds of compression. The electrical hazard protection adds a layer of safety around live circuits. I worked near panels during a remodel and appreciated the extra margin.

Heat-resistant rubber outsole held traction on a freshly paved asphalt lot during summer testing. The boot weighs about 1.83 pounds per pair (size 9), which puts it in the middle of the pack for steel toe boots. Users on Dick’s Sporting Goods reviews consistently mention the value: it outlasted cheaper boots for many, with one reviewer reporting their third pair over six years.

Timberland PRO Men's Pit Boss 6 Inch Steel Safety Toe Industrial Work Boot customer photo 2

Reddit users on r/WorkBoots note the steel toe can feel cold in winter. That tracks with my testing: at 20°F the metal conducted cold through the toe box, which is a known tradeoff with any steel toe. The Pit Boss is widely available and consistently one of the top-rated industrial boots on Amazon.

Who the Timberland PRO Pit Boss is best for

This boot fits construction workers, electricians, and industrial laborers who need ASTM-rated steel toe protection, EH resistance, and long shift comfort without spending premium prices. It is the most well-rounded 6-inch work boot with ankle support in the lineup.

Who should look elsewhere

If you work in cold storage or want the lightest possible boot, skip the steel toe. Cold toes and heavy boots are not your friends. Pick the Wolverine Overpass or KEEN Utility Lansing instead.

The Thorogood American Heritage 8-inch is the boot I recommend most often for workers with chronic ankle problems. Reddit users on r/WorkBoots consistently rank Thorogood first for ankle stability, and the 8-inch logger-style shaft is the reason why.

The 8-inch shaft wraps the lower calf and locks the ankle joint in place, which prevents the lateral roll that causes sprains. During testing on rocky terrain, I felt zero ankle movement even when stepping on uneven ground at odd angles. This is the boot to buy if you have a history of sprains.

Thorogood American Heritage 8” Steel Toe Work Boots for Men - Full-Grain Leather with Moc Toe, Slip-Resistant Wedge Outsole, and Comfort Insole; EH Rated customer photo 1

Made in America with globally sourced components, the Thorogood features a Goodyear storm welt construction that is resoleable. When the outsole wears through, you can send the boot back to Thorogood for a refresh, which extends the lifespan to 10+ years. That math justifies the premium price for many tradesmen.

Ultimate Shock Absorption footbed with dual-density cushioning is the most comfortable stock insole I tested. ASTM F2413-18 steel toe and EH rating meet industrial safety standards. MAXWear Wedge outsole grips well on smooth concrete, which is why concrete workers and warehouse employees prefer this style.

Thorogood American Heritage 8” Steel Toe Work Boots for Men - Full-Grain Leather with Moc Toe, Slip-Resistant Wedge Outsole, and Comfort Insole; EH Rated customer photo 2

The main tradeoffs are price and break-in. At the premium tier, this boot costs more than most competitors. The full-grain leather requires 2-4 weeks of break-in, and reviewers consistently mention blisters during the first week.

Who the Thorogood American Heritage 8-inch is best for

Construction workers, electricians, and concrete workers with a history of ankle sprains who want maximum stability and a resoleable boot that lasts a decade. Best for users willing to invest in a premium American-made boot.

Who should look elsewhere

If you have never worn logger boots before, the height may feel restrictive. Try the 6-inch Timberland PRO Pit Boss first to confirm you want this style of ankle support.

Buying Guide: How to Choose the Best Work Boots with Ankle Support

Choosing work boots with ankle support comes down to matching boot features to your job site demands and foot shape. After testing ten boots across construction, warehouse, and outdoor environments, our team identified six factors that matter most.

Shaft Height: 6-Inch vs 8-Inch vs 10-Inch

Shaft height is the single biggest factor in ankle support. A 6-inch boot protects the ankle joint itself, while an 8-inch boot extends up the lower calf for additional stability. Reddit users on r/WorkBoots consistently report that 8-inch logger-style boots provide the most ankle support for workers with chronic sprains. Choose 6-inch if you prioritize mobility and lighter weight. Choose 8-inch if you have a history of ankle injuries or work on uneven terrain.

10-inch boots exist but are specialized for loggers and oilfield workers. The extra height adds weight and reduces ankle mobility, which is a tradeoff most tradesmen do not need.

Toe Type: Steel vs Composite vs Alloy

Steel toes are the cheapest and most common safety toe. They meet ASTM F2413 I/75 C/75 standards and handle 75 foot-pounds of impact plus 2500 pounds of compression. The downside is weight and cold conductivity in winter.

Composite toes use carbon fiber or plastic. They are 30% lighter than steel, do not conduct cold, and are airport-friendly. The Wolverine Overpass and Timberland PRO Boondock both use composite toes for this reason.

Alloy toes (like CarbonMAX) are lighter than steel but heavier than composite. They are less common but offer a middle-ground option. For most users, composite is the best balance of weight and protection.

Fit and Width Considerations

Wide feet are one of the most common complaints in work boot reviews. Roughly 30% of buyers mention width issues. KEEN Utility builds asymmetrical toe boxes with extra room for wide feet. Danner offers EE width in many models. Wolverine and Thorogood both make wide variants of their popular boots.

If you have wide feet, order from a retailer with free returns and test the fit for at least one shift before committing. A boot that pinches your toes will cause more problems than it solves. Break-In Period and Leather Quality

Full-grain leather boots require 2-4 weeks of break-in. During this period, expect stiffness around the ankle collar and possible blisters. Synthetic and tactical boots like the NORTIV 8 or FREE SOLDIER require little to no break-in.

Goodyear welt construction, found on the Thorogood American Heritage and Wolverine Loader, allows the boot to be resoled when the outsole wears through. This extends the lifespan to 10+ years, which justifies the premium price for serious tradesmen.

Weight and 12-Hour Shift Comfort

Heavy boots cause end-of-day fatigue, which is one of the top Reddit complaints about work boots. Steel toe boots weigh 4-5 pounds per pair. Composite toe boots weigh 3-4 pounds. Tactical boots like the FREE SOLDIER weigh 3 pounds.

If you are on your feet 12 hours a day, every pound matters. The Wolverine Overpass and KEEN Utility Lansing are the lightest options in this roundup, and both reviewed well for shift-long comfort.

Use Case: Construction vs Warehouse vs Concrete

Construction work demands lug outsoles, steel or composite toes, and ankle support for uneven terrain. The Timberland PRO Pit Boss and Thorogood American Heritage are top picks.

Warehouse work on flat concrete favors wedge soles and lighter boots. The Wolverine Loader 8-inch and Wolverine Floorhand handle warehouse environments well.

Are 8-inch boots better for ankle support than 6-inch?

Yes, 8-inch boots generally provide better ankle support than 6-inch boots because the taller shaft extends further up the lower calf, limiting lateral ankle movement. Workers with a history of ankle sprains or those on uneven terrain benefit most from 8-inch boots. For users without prior ankle injuries, 6-inch boots offer a better balance of support and mobility.

Do lace-up boots give better ankle support than slip-on?

Yes, lace-up boots provide significantly better ankle support than slip-on or pull-on boots. Pull-on Wellingtons and slip-on boots rely on shaft height alone, while lace-up boots let you adjust tension across the ankle curve and instep.
